Understanding Key Types
Before delving into the replacement process, it's important to understand that car keys been available in various types. The type of key you require replacement for will identify the treatment and expense associated with getting a new one.
Common Types of Car Keys:Traditional Metal Keys: Basic keys that can often be duplicated by a locksmith professional or at hardware shops.Transponder Keys: Equipped with a chip that interacts with the vehicle's ignition; require shows.Key Fobs/Remote Keys: Include remote entry functions and typically need programming to work with the car.Smart Keys: These modern-day keys permit for keyless ignition and entry and usually include sophisticated innovation.Steps to Get a Replacement Car Key1. Identify Your Key TypeExamine the kind of key you have (metal, transponder, fob, or smart key).Refer to your vehicle's handbook for specifics on your key type.2. Gather Necessary InformationVehicle Identification Number (VIN): This is normally found on the dashboard near the windshield.Evidence of Ownership: Documents like the car title, registration, or insurance card validating ownership are vital.Identification: A government-issued ID might be needed.3. Select Your Replacement Method
There are numerous alternatives offered for getting a replacement key:

The expense for changing a car key can vary significantly depending on several aspects, consisting of key type, make and design of the vehicle, and where you obtain the replacement.
Key TypeTypical Cost RangeStandard Key₤ 2 - ₤ 10Transponder Key₤ 50 - ₤ 250Key Fob₤ 50 - ₤ 300Smart Key₤ 150 - ₤ 600Tips for Preventing Future Key Loss
While losing a car key is troublesome, taking some preventative steps can assist decrease the opportunities of it happening again:
Designate a Key Spot: Always return your keys to a particular place in your home.Use a Key Tracker: Consider utilizing Bluetooth key finders.Spare Key: Always have a spare key conserved with a relied on buddy or family member.Remote Start Options: Some modern cars enable for keyless entry, minimizing the opportunities of losing your key.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: Can I get a replacement key without the original?Yes, it is possible to get a replacement key even without the original, but it may be more complicated. You will need your VIN and evidence of ownership.

Q2: How long does it require to get a replacement key?It can take anywhere from a few minutes to numerous days, depending on the key type and where you're getting the replacement.

Q3: Will my insurance coverage cover the cost of a replacement key?Some automotive insurance policies may cover the cost of lost key replacements, so talk to your insurance coverage company.

Q4: Why do replacement smart keys cost more?Smart keys involve advanced technology for safe and secure gain access to and ignition, which increases the expense of the key and the programs process.

Q5: Are all keys programmable?Not all keys can be configured by every locksmith professional or dealer; make sure that the service you choose has the ability to program your specific type of key.
